Arabella Bennett is an Executive Consultant in ENSafrica’s Banking and Finance practice.
She specialises in transactional and regulatory work on a wide range of financial sector matters for institutional clients such as private and public sector retirement funds, state-owned entities, banking and insurance groups, reinsurers, collective investment schemes, asset managers, medical aid schemes, corporates and South African and offshore fund managers.
She has deep expertise in drafting, negotiating and implementing various deals and structures and issuing accompanying or free-standing local and cross-border opinions on complex financial sector regulatory and transactional matters.
Arabella is particularly experienced in the retirement fund space and has spoken and written extensively on the subject.
She is fluent in English, Afrikaans and German.
